bun is a Ruby library typically used in Utilities, Build Tool applications. bun has no bugs, it has no vulnerabilities, it has a Permissive License and it has low support. You can download it from GitHub.

Bundler's little helper. A missing CLI tool to install and remove gems from Gemfile with ease.

            MariaDB optimization for Woocommerce store with more than 55k articles on sale soon
            Asked 2021-May-24 at 18:37

            and I appreciate in advance for your help on this. I have a VPS with the following specs:

            OS: Centos 7.x CPU Model: Common KVM processor CPU Details: 6 Core(2200 MHz) Distro Name: CentOS Linux release 7.9.2009 (Core) Kernel Version: 3.10.0-1160.25.1.el7.x86_64 Database: Server type: MariaDB Server version: 10.2.38-MariaDB - MariaDB Server

            And here is mu sqltuner output from letting it run after 48 hours and uptime.

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-May-24 at 18:37

            Rules for memory allocation.

            • Do not allocate so much RAM that swapping will occur. Swapping is terrible for MySQL/MariaDB performance.
            • Do adjust innodb_buffer_pool_size such that most of RAM is in use during normal time and even for spikes in activity. (I often say "set it to 70% of available RAM", but you are asking for more details.)
            • Do not bother changing other settings; they add to the complexity of "getting it right".

            There are 3 situations (based on innodb_buffer_pool_size and dataset size):

            • Tiny dataset -- buffer_pool is bigger than necessary --> wasting some of RAM, but so what; it is not useful for anything else. And it give you some room for growth.
            • Medium-sized dataset -- Most activity is done in RAM; the system will run nicely.
            • Big dataset -- The system may be I/O-bound. Adding RAM is a costly and brute force solution. However, some software techniques (eg, better indexes) may help, such as this for WordPress and WooCommerce.
